Kenny Rogers’ love life was as storied as his career. At 19, he married his first wife after they welcomed a daughter, but the union ended two years later. He remarried quickly, yet that relationship also dissolved within three years. His third marriage lasted over a decade and brought him a son, Kenny Jr., but constant touring strained the bond. In 1977, Rogers wed actress Marianne Gordon. Together they had a son, Chris, and stayed married nearly 20 years. Their 1993 divorce was among the most expensive in the industry, with Marianne receiving $60 million—a settlement Rogers said she “deserved.”

Four years later, Rogers married Wanda Miller, his fifth and final wife. Despite their 28-year age gap, they shared lasting happiness and welcomed twin boys, Justin and Jordan. Rogers admitted he initially resisted having more children but cherished fatherhood. Wanda remained his soulmate until his passing in 2020, with Marianne continuing to support the family even afterward.
